自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(21)
  • 收藏
  • 关注

转载 vim 树形目录插件NERDTree安装及简单用法

1、安装NERDTree插件先下载,官网:http://www.vim.org/scripts/script.php?script_id=1658解压缩之后,把 plugin/NERD_tree.vim 和doc/NERD_tree.txt分别拷贝到~/.vim/plugin 和 ~/.vim/doc 目录。2、使用1、在linux命令行界面,输入v

2013-09-26 11:58:38 672

转载 c语言解析json数据

本文转载自:   http://hi.baidu.com/%C1%B5%D5%BD%D0%A1%CC%EC/blog/item/f70b39145425055f21a4e96b.html  我使用的是cJSON:http://sourceforge.net/projects/cjson/ 先看json的数据结构 c中没有对象,所以json数据是采用链表存储的 C代码  ty

2013-09-22 02:33:33 1662

转载 c 调用 lua

lua作为小巧精悍的脚本语言,易于嵌入c/c++中 , 广泛应用于游戏AI ,实际上在任何经常变化的逻辑上都可以使用lua实现,配合c/c++实现的底层接口服务,能够大大降低系统的维护成本。下面对lua和c/c++的交互调用做一个实例分析:lua提供了API用于在c/c++中构造lua的运行环境,相关接口如下://创建lua运行上下文lua_State* luaL_newstate(v

2013-09-22 01:52:42 902

转载 Epoll模型详解

在linux的网络编程中,很长的时间都在使用select来做事件触发。在linux新的内核中,有了一种替换它的机制,就是epoll。         相比于select,epoll最大的好处在于它不会随着监听fd数目的增长而降低效率。因为在内核中的select实现中,它是采用轮询来处理的,轮询的fd数目越多,自然耗时越多。并且,在linux/posix_types.h头文件有这样的声明:#

2013-09-21 21:21:36 653

原创 c++ 顺序容器 笔记

一、顺序容器的定义vector svec;list ilist;deque myclass;二、容器元素的初始化C c;           (所有容器)C c(c2);           (所有容器)C c(b , e);        (所有容器)      允许使用内置数组的一对指针初始化容器C c( n , t);       (顺序容器)C c(n)

2013-09-21 16:05:37 655

转载 pthreads API

This is a copy of the "official"Pthread page. It is intended to expedite access to that informationgiven the lack of manual pages. If you notice that this copy is out ofdate, please notify a techie.

2013-09-21 15:14:19 761

原创 linux 环境 c 连接mysql笔记

#include #include "/usr/include/mysql/mysql.h"int main(int argc , char *argv[]){    int i , j , num_fields;    unsigned long *lengths;    MYSQL *conn;    MYSQL_RES *result;    MYSQL_RO

2013-09-20 21:48:04 791

原创 vim使用笔记

-------------光标移动--------------------k          上                                         (如果要向上移动10行,则可输入10k)j           下h          左l          右CTRL + f      下一页CTRL + b      上一页CTRL

2013-09-20 14:51:19 848

原创 linux (ubuntu) 安装 lamp(apache、mysql、php、memcache、svn 等)

资料是网上找来的。我照着步骤成功安装了一遍。修改了安装中所遇到的一些问题。--- 编写作者:Wanghe Ni本次安装选择CentOS-6.x(32位)作为服务器操作系统( LAMP ),在该系统上安装Apache2.2.x+MySQL5.5.x+PHP5.4.x+ZendOptimizer3.2.x作为WEB服务,各服务组件全部采用源码包进行编译安装的方式进行。在安装之前需要

2013-09-17 14:26:37 1566

转载 linux下alias命令详解

转自:http://blog.sina.com.cn/s/blog_517b43f70100yavr.html笔者在看《鸟哥私房菜》时,突然看到这个命令,之前未接触过,故简单记录学习下,具体的大家可参见man手册。功能说明:设置指令的别名。语  法:alias[别名]=[指令名称]参  数:若不加任何参数,则列出目前所有的别名设置。举   例 :ermao@lost

2013-09-16 12:41:11 919

转载 LuaSQL(英文官网手册)

IntroductionLuaSQL is a simple interface from Lua to a number of database management systems.It includes a set of drivers to some popular databases(currently PostgreSQL, ODBC, MySQL, SQLite, Oracle,

2013-09-16 00:30:10 2801

转载 linux上ln命令详细说明

转自:http://www.cnblogs.com/joeblackzqq/archive/2011/03/20/1989625.htmlln是linux中又一个非常重要命令,它的功能是为某一个文件在另外一个位置建立一个同不的链接,这个命令最常用的参数是-s,具体用法是:ln –s 源文件 目标文件。  当我们需要在不同的目录,用到相同的文件时,我们不需要在每一个需要的目录下都放一个必

2013-09-16 00:11:12 545

原创 linux 安装 lua (翻译自Lua安装包里的readme文件)

1.下载lua  :   wget http://www.lua.org/ftp/lua-5.2.2.tar.gz2.解压安装包: tar -zxvf lua-5.2.2.tar.gzcd lua-5.2.2.tar.gz3.执行“make”命令。看看你的操作系统是否在列表中。目前支持的平台有如下:aix ansi bsd freebsd generic linux

2013-09-15 21:18:55 1027

原创 linux 下 为Firefox安装Adobe Flash Player

在安装Ubuntu 12.10后,播放有视频的网页时,总提示你要安装缺失的插件,在 ubuntu 系统下为Firefox安装 Flash 插件其实很简单,只要按照 Adobe flash plugin 的安装包里的 readme.txt 的说明来做就行了。Flash Player Plugin的下载地址是:http://get.adobe.com/cn/flashplayer/使用

2013-09-15 19:07:57 1209

转载 linux rz/sz 命令

我想还有很多人没有听说过ZModem协议,更不知道有rz/sz这样方便的工具。  好东西不敢独享。以下给出我知道的一点皮毛。  下面一段是从SecureCRT的帮助中copy的:  ZModem is a full-duplex file transfer protocol that supports fast data transfer rates and effective err

2013-09-15 13:00:08 705

转载 linux服务的开机启动和运行级别(chkconfig)

转自:http://hlee.iteye.com/blog/530877    chkconfig命令主要用来更新(启动或停止)和查询系统服务的运行级信息。谨记chkconfig不是立即自动禁止或激活一个服务,它只是简单的改变了符号连接。语法:    chkconfig --list [name]    chkconfig --add name    chkconf

2013-09-15 12:37:04 1007

转载 Linux下cut命令用法详解

转自:http://blog.chinaunix.net/uid-20749043-id-1878322.htmlcut命令可以从一个文本文件或者文本流中提取文本列。 命令用法:       cut -b list [-n] [file ...]       cut -c list [file ...]       cut -f list [-d delim][-s][fi

2013-09-15 10:53:35 773

原创 linux 系统命令行查看电池剩余电量

/proc/acpi/battery/BAT0/state 文件里的remaining capacity表示剩余电量/proc/acpi/battery/BAT0/info 文件里的last full capacity表示满电量如果有多块电池可能是BAT1

2013-09-15 10:34:43 21539

转载 Linux程序前台后台切换

转自:http://www.cnblogs.com/wangshuo/archive/2011/04/11/2012620.html1、在Linux终端运行命令的时候,在命令末尾加上 & 符号,就可以让程序在后台运行root@Ubuntu$ ./tcpserv01 &2、如果程序正在前台运行,可以使用 Ctrl+z 选项把程序暂停,然后用 bg %[number

2013-09-14 04:02:39 567

转载 awk 算术运算

转自:http://hi.baidu.com/qqlaputa/item/91fd5e9584120535336eeb901>. 普通运算[gan@localhost tmp]$ awk 'BEGIN { print 13+3 }' #加16[gan@localhost tmp]$ awk 'BEGIN { print 13-3 }' #减10[gan@loca

2013-09-12 22:46:28 8425

转载 Linux下批量杀掉包含某个关键字的程序进程

转自:http://www.cnblogs.com/lichkingct/archive/2010/08/27/1810463.html有时候因为一些特殊情况,需要把 linux 下符合某一项条件的所有进程 kill 掉,又不能用 killall 直接杀掉某一进程名称包含的所有运行中进程(我们可能只需要杀掉其中的某一类或运行指定参数命令的进程),这个时候我们需要运用 ps, gre

2013-09-08 02:38:22 829

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除